# 教育培训机构数据统计分析系统需求文档 ## 文档信息 - **生成时间**: 2025-07-28 23:03:52 - **数据来源**: 各校区月&年转化汇总表.xlsx - **文档版本**: v1.0 ## 1. 项目背景 基于现有Excel报表数据分析,该教育培训机构需要一个数字化的数据统计分析系统,用于替代手工Excel报表,实现数据的自动化统计、分析和可视化展示。 ### 1.1 现状分析 - 当前使用Excel手工统计各校区数据 - 包含13个工作表:1月, 2月, 3月, 4月, 5月, 6月, 7月, 8月, 9月, 10月等 - 数据维度复杂,包含时间、校区、业务指标等多个维度 ## 2. 业务需求分析 ### 2.1 数据维度分析 #### 时间维度 - 1月 - 2月 - 3月 - 4月 - 5月 - 6月 - 7月 - 8月 - 9月 - 10月 - 11月 - 12月 - 年度合计 #### 业务分类 - 资源 #### 核心指标 - 线下资源 - 邀约数 - 一访到访 - 一访成交 - 二访到访 - 二访成交 - 成交率 - 线上资源 ### 2.2 核心业务流程 #### 2.2.1 资源管理流程 1. **线下资源管理** - 邀约数统计 - 一访到访率跟踪 - 一访成交率分析 - 二访到访率跟踪 - 二访成交率分析 2. **线上资源管理** - 线上资源数量统计 - 线上转化率分析 #### 2.2.2 销售转化流程 1. **成交管理** - 成交总课时统计 - 成交总金额统计 - 均单价计算 - 成交率分析 2. **转介绍管理** - 转介绍资源数统计 - 转介绍转化率分析 #### 2.2.3 续费管理流程 1. **续费统计** - 月应续费人数 - 续费人数(本月/次月) - 老卡续费人数 - 总续费数 2. **续费分析** - 月卡续费率 - 续费总课时 - 续费总金额 ## 3. 功能需求 ### 3.1 数据录入模块 - **手工录入**: 支持按日、周、月维度录入数据 - **批量导入**: 支持Excel文件批量导入 - **数据校验**: 自动校验数据完整性和合理性 ### 3.2 数据统计模块 - **实时统计**: 自动计算各项指标 - **多维度统计**: 支持按时间、校区、业务类型等维度统计 - **自动汇总**: 自动生成周报、月报、年报 ### 3.3 数据分析模块 - **趋势分析**: 各指标的时间趋势分析 - **对比分析**: 校区间、时期间对比分析 - **转化漏斗**: 从邀约到成交的转化漏斗分析 ### 3.4 报表展示模块 - **仪表盘**: 核心指标实时展示 - **图表展示**: 柱状图、折线图、饼图等多种图表 - **报表导出**: 支持PDF、Excel格式导出 ## 4. 技术实现方案 ### 4.1 系统架构 - **前端**: Vue.js + Element UI - **后端**: Node.js/Python + Express/FastAPI - **数据库**: MySQL/PostgreSQL - **缓存**: Redis ### 4.2 数据模型设计 #### 4.2.1 核心实体 ```sql -- 校区表 CREATE TABLE campus ( id INT PRIMARY KEY, name VARCHAR(100), code VARCHAR(50), status TINYINT ); -- 统计数据表 CREATE TABLE statistics_data ( id INT PRIMARY KEY, campus_id INT, date DATE, period_type ENUM('daily', 'weekly', 'monthly', 'yearly'), metric_type VARCHAR(50), metric_value DECIMAL(10,2), created_at TIMESTAMP ); ``` ### 4.3 关键算法 #### 4.3.1 转化率计算 ``` 成交率 = 成交人数 / 到访人数 * 100% 续费率 = 续费人数 / 应续费人数 * 100% ``` #### 4.3.2 数据聚合规则 - 日数据 → 周数据:按自然周聚合 - 周数据 → 月数据:按自然月聚合 - 月数据 → 年数据:按自然年聚合 ## 5. 界面设计要求 ### 5.1 主要页面 1. **数据录入页面**: 表格式录入界面,支持快速录入 2. **统计分析页面**: 多维度查询和分析界面 3. **报表展示页面**: 图表和表格混合展示 4. **系统管理页面**: 用户、权限、校区管理 ### 5.2 用户体验要求 - 响应式设计,支持PC和移动端 - 操作简单直观,减少学习成本 - 数据加载快速,支持分页和懒加载 ## 6. 数据安全要求 ### 6.1 权限控制 - 角色权限管理:超级管理员、校区管理员、数据录入员 - 数据权限隔离:校区间数据隔离 - 操作日志记录:记录所有数据变更操作 ### 6.2 数据备份 - 定期数据备份 - 数据恢复机制 - 异地备份策略 ## 7. 性能要求 ### 7.1 响应时间 - 页面加载时间 < 3秒 - 数据查询响应时间 < 2秒 - 报表生成时间 < 5秒 ### 7.2 并发要求 - 支持100个并发用户 - 数据库连接池优化 - 缓存策略优化 ## 8. 验收标准 ### 8.1 功能验收 - [ ] 数据录入功能完整可用 - [ ] 统计计算准确无误 - [ ] 报表展示美观清晰 - [ ] 权限控制有效 ### 8.2 性能验收 - [ ] 响应时间满足要求 - [ ] 并发性能达标 - [ ] 数据安全可靠 ## 9. 风险评估 ### 9.1 技术风险 - **数据迁移风险**: Excel数据迁移可能存在数据丢失 - **性能风险**: 大量历史数据可能影响查询性能 - **兼容性风险**: 不同浏览器兼容性问题 ### 9.2 业务风险 - **用户接受度**: 用户可能不适应新系统 - **数据准确性**: 自动计算可能与手工计算存在差异 - **业务连续性**: 系统切换期间业务连续性保障 ## 10. 实施计划 ### 10.1 开发阶段 1. **需求确认** (1周) 2. **系统设计** (1周) 3. **数据库设计** (3天) 4. **后端开发** (2周) 5. **前端开发** (2周) 6. **集成测试** (1周) 7. **用户培训** (3天) 8. **上线部署** (2天) ### 10.2 验收测试 - 单元测试覆盖率 > 80% - 集成测试通过率 100% - 用户验收测试通过 ## 11. 后续优化建议 ### 11.1 功能扩展 - 移动端APP开发 - 数据预测分析功能 - 智能报表推荐 - 第三方系统集成 ### 11.2 技术优化 - 微服务架构改造 - 大数据分析平台集成 - AI智能分析功能 - 实时数据流处理 --- **注意事项**: 1. 本需求文档基于Excel数据结构分析生成,具体业务规则需要与业务方进一步确认 2. 技术实现方案需要根据实际技术栈和团队能力进行调整 3. 项目实施过程中需要密切关注数据准确性和业务连续性